Tom Holkenborg's The Dark Tower
27-Aug-2017 -

Sony Classical has released The Dark Tower (Original Motion Picture Soundtrack)
featuring the music of the prolific Dutch composer Tom Holkenborg.
The soundtrack was released digitally on July 28 and on CD on August 4. 

About the film and soundtrack, Tom Holkenborg says:
"Dark Tower is an incredible mix of horror, fantasy and western,
it inhabits a unique and singular world, human and personal, yet also other,
and the score had to try and reflect this. It was a fascinating project to work on,
and an honor trying to score the words and imagination of the great Stephen King."

There are other worlds than these. Stephen King’s The Dark Tower, the ambitious
and expansive story from one of the world’s most celebrated authors, makes its launch
to the big screen. The last Gunslinger, Roland Deschain (Idris Elba), has been locked in an
eternal battle with Walter O’Dim, also known as the Man in Black (Matthew McConaughey),
determined to prevent him from toppling the Dark Tower, which holds the universe together.
The fate of the worlds is at stake – good and evil will collide in the ultimate battle
as only Roland can defend the Tower from the Man in Black.
